which statement about niels bohrs atomic model is true?\no higher orbits have lower energies.\no each orbit has a specific energy level.\no electrons can exist in any energy level.\no orbits close to the nucleus have no energy.

Answer

Brief Explanations:

In Bohr's atomic model, electrons occupy discrete orbits around the nucleus. Each orbit corresponds to a specific, quantized energy level. Higher - energy orbits are farther from the nucleus, so higher orbits have higher energies, not lower. Electrons can only exist in these specific, quantized energy levels and not in any random energy level. Orbits close to the nucleus have lower but non - zero energy.

Answer:

Each orbit has a specific energy level.
